haven't posted anything on here in awhile,thought i would share what mods i have done. i basically did my own stage 2 mods, four link with longer links up top, high clearenced the bottom links, also moved them inboard on the skid and axles, using losi yellow springs on front shocks and pinks on the rear. put the rubber spacer under the piston and used 3/8 piece of fuel tubing on the out side of the shock to limit flex. had a stadium truck body on it but at last weekends comp the tires kept catching the body and rolling me over. i just mounted a bug body on it and is much better now. here are some pics. ![]() |

I was running those same aluminum beadlocks on my AX10 with the stock knuckles and busted 'em up real fast. I switched back to the AXIAL plastic beadlocks with the Masher 2000s and it works like a champ...I swapped the alum eadlocks to my SW3 with alum upgraded knuckles and axle housing and they are holding up there for now. Very nice rig by the way! |
